Como focalizar o navegador WEB com uma tecla de atalho no Windows?

1

Nas propriedades do atalho da área de trabalho do Windows, é possível atribuir uma Hot Key para ativar esse atalho. Existem

Três resultados possíveis

  1. Na primeira vez que a tecla de atalho iniciar esse aplicativo, na próxima vez, a janela já aberta será aberta e concentrada. Esse é o comportamento preferido (por mim). Os aplicativos Good com esse comportamento são: Far Commander, Putty, AIMP, Scite, Emacs e a maioria dos outros.
  2. A tecla de atalho lança uma nova instância do aplicativo todas as vezes. Isso é pior que inútil (para meu estilo de trabalho). Inclui todos os aplicativos Java, o Internet Explorer e alguns outros.
  3. A tecla de atalho não inicia uma nova instância do aplicativo, mas também não traz a existente para a parte superior (a primeira vez que inicia o aplicativo e, em seguida, é na parte superior ). O foco do teclado é retirado do aplicativo atual, mas não é dado a nenhum outro aplicativo. Também é bastante inútil . Exemplo: navegador Opera, existem outros.

Isso é o mesmo em todas as versões do WindowsNT , 5.0 e superior (não sei sobre 3.5-4.0).

Eu quero mudar para um navegador já aberto com uma tecla de atalho, por exemplo

  • CTRL + ALT + F - > FireFox,
  • CTRL + ALT + O - > Ópera,
  • CTRL + ALT + C - > Cromo,
  • CTRL + ALT + I - > Internet Explorer,

mas nenhum deles funciona dessa maneira com as teclas de atalho do Windows. Existe outra solução? Os títulos das janelas são imprevisíveis. Existe outro navegador que suporte teclas de atalho?

    
por MKaama 15.05.2014 / 17:58

2 respostas

1

Se você estiver usando o Windows 7 ou superior, Iniciar # , onde # é qualquer dígito, mudará para uma instância existente do # -ésimo programa da esquerda se ainda não está lançado.

    
por 20.05.2014 / 08:21
0

OK, eu investiguei o AutoHotkey e aqui está o script.

;This will bring up existing Internet Explorer with CTRL+ALT+I
#IfWinNotExist ahk_class IEFrame
^!i::
run IEXPLORE.EXE
return
#IfWinNotExist
#IfWinExist ahk_class IEFrame
^!i::
WinActivate ahk_class IEFrame
return
#IfWinExist

Para o Firefox e o Opera , as classes são respectivamente

ahk_class MozillaWindowClass
ahk_class OpWindow

Eu não uso mais o Chromium.

    
por 20.05.2014 / 07:51